Transaction d8e95c668a712a8bbdba367f5b4f467ed8d30415d62f97b8e7904a1817fb24e6
1 Input
1 Output
-
d8e95c668a712a8bbdba367f5b4f467ed8d30415d62f97b8e7904a1817fb24e6:0
- value
- 43880505
- script pubkey
- OP_0 OP_PUSHBYTES_20 fbf22a86dcc954b2d188030223d41be4acf7fcb9
- address
- bc1ql0ez4pkue92t95vgqvpz84qmujk00l9ezu44v8